What is a High School Scholarship Certificate?
A High School Scholarship Certificate is an official document that recognizes a student's achievements, either academically or in extracurricular activities. Such certificates can serve various purposes, including motivation for students, promoting educational programs, or acknowledging student work. Crafting this certificate often requires professional formatting and clear messaging that highlights the student's accomplishments.

Step-by-step guide to create High School Scholarship Certificate blank PDFs
Follow these easy steps to create your certificate using pdfFiller:
-
1.Log into pdfFiller: Access your account or create one if you haven't yet.
-
2.Select 'Create Document': Choose the option to start a new document.
-
3.Choose a template: Browse the template library and select a scholarship certificate template.
-
4.Edit content: Personalize the certificate by entering relevant student information such as name, achievement, and dates.
-
5.Format the document: Adjust font sizes, colors, and layouts as needed.
-
6.Preview the document: Ensure everything appears correctly before saving.
-
7.Save your work: Choose to save it as a PDF for final distribution.
